Renewed Commitment Reached

The Grassy Narrows First Nation and Environmental group Earthroots are applauding a renewed commitment by Domtar to steer clear of the First Nation‘s traditional territory.
Domtar spokesperson Keith Ley says they do not procure wood from the Grassy Narrows traditional territory, nor do they intend to procure wood until all outstanding issues are resolved.
Domtar is the third major forest products company in the region to commit not to source wood from Grassy Narrows traditional land.
However, Earthroots says the Company continues to press for access to wood regardless of the outcome of ongoing negotiations between Grassy Narrows and the province.
